Rotation of the polarization plane in axion fields: application to neutron star polar cap regions

Iver H. Brevik · Moshe M. Chaichian · Tiberiu Harko · Yuri N. Obukhov

Abstract

We study observable manifestations of an axion field, focusing on possible polarizational effects for electromagnetic wave propagating in such a special magnetoelectric medium. The corresponding analysis is based on a geometric model of the Casimir type, in the framework of which the rotation angle of the polarization plane is derived to the lowest order. The results obtained are discussed for astrophysical conditions of a neutron star, where an existence of a locally inhomogeneous axion region is predicted in the polar cap.
